Dorothy McCoy

From Enpsychopedia

Dorothy McCoy is a Clinical Counselor in private practice. She has an undergraduate degree from the University of South Caroline, a Master's Degree from The Citadel, and a doctorate in Counseling Psychology from the University of Sarasota.  She is a Diplomate of the American Academy of Experts in Traumatic Stress; a Certified Cognitive-Behavioral Therapist; a National Certified Therapist; Nova-trained Community Crisis Responder and Law Enforcement Consultant, and a Licensed Professional Counselor (North and South Carolina).

Dr. McCoy delivered a paper on "The Vietnam Veteran Myth" at the ISTSS International Conference in May 2001.
